Network connection issues can be frustrating, but with a few techniques in your tool belt, you will be able to diagnose and troubleshoot them with ease. Here are some ideas for how to fix common network connection issues:
* Check the physical ethernet connection if you are using a wired connection. Make sure the ethernet cable is plugged into your computer and the router.
* Try restarting your device to see if the network connectivity issues reset and resolve.
* Run a network troubleshooter, such as the Chrome Connectivity Diagnostics add-on. The troubleshooter should be able to point you in the direction of the problem.
* Try to pinpoint the problem by doing a trace route (outlined in Part A of this Activity) to identify where the packets are not moving forward. This may help you find out whether the problem is with your local network or the website’s network.
